"Click It or Ticket" campaign underway in Michigan

As you head out for Memorial weeked festivities and on into the summer, be aware of increasing seatbelt enforcement zones. Law enforcement officers will be stationed throughout Michigan now through June 3 specifically to crack down on unbelted drivers. Since Michigan has a primary seatbelt law, if you get stopped, you're in for a $65.00 ticket. Michigan law requires any passengers 8-15 years old to be buckled and all drivers and front seat passengers to be buckled.
